CONDYLOMAS
COMBATIMOS TODAS LAS ENFERMEDADES, INCLUIDA LA INJUSTICIA
WHAT ARE CONDYLOMAS?
They are warts with the following caracteristics:
»
They appear in humid places, especially the penis,the
vaginal entrance and the entrance to the rectum. They may
also appear in the mouth.
»
»
They grow in clusters.
Each wart measures between 1to 2 milimetres in diameter
and the clusters can be quite large.
»
The warts don't hurt or itch.

WHAT CAUSES THEM ?
They are caused by the human papillomavirus(HPV).The virus's which produce
genital warts differ from those that produce warts on other parts of the body but
are more contagious.
ALSO KNOWN AS:
Condylomata acuminata, venereal warts, condyloma latum or papilloma virus warts.
MODES OF TRANSMISSION:
They are transmitted by sexual contact.They are more contagious than other
warts and although the illness is even more contagious when there are visible
warts,it is not necessary for them to be present in order to spread them.
COMBATIMOS TODAS LAS ENFERMEDADES, INCLUIDA LA INJUSTICIA
TRANSMISSION CAPACITY
»
It is very contagious and they can appear from 1 to 8
months after being infected, namely, from the contact with
the person that had them ,but sometimes they may
appear even later.
»
It tends to be associated with other sexually transmitted
diseases.
»
It would appear that teenagers and young women are
predomiantly infected.
Sometimes the warts are difficult to detect by the naked eye
.At other times they grow rapidly and spread over the whole
area.
»

SYMPTOMS
These warts don't usually cause symptoms but could eventually cause them.
In women:
» Condylomas appear on the labia and anus.
» It is possible to experience itching, burning and pain during sex.
In men:
» Condylomas appear on the penis and the scrotum (skin that contains the
testicles).
» If there has been anal sex, they will also appear in this area.
» Other symptoms are: itching, burning and pain during coitus. .

TREATMENT
»
The treatment consists of
eliminating
the
warts producing lesions on
them similar to a burn ,with a
specific
liquid
or
creamy substance, or with
electricity.

HOW TO AVOID CONTRACTING THE ILLNESS
It is of vital importance:
»
Use condoms and other barrier methods during all sexual relations (oral,
vaginal and anal).
»
From the very beginning of these and in the adequate way.
»
Reducing as much as possible the number of sexual partners decreases the risk
of contagion.
»
Do not maintain sexual relations with people that have visible warts on their
genitles, even if you're using condoms.

HOW TO AVOID CONTRACTING THE ILLNESS
»
If you have a stable partner and one of you has been diagnosed with warts ,it is
prudent if you use condoms until 6 to 8 months after finishing the treatment to
avoid your partner contracting it.
»
Both partners should be tested if the illness has been detected in one of them.

HOW ARE THEY DIAGNOSED ?
»
Generally a visual exam is used along with a confirmation from the laboratory.
»
Also, in women a smear test of the cervix, which is also known as a pap smear.
In men ,an endoscope may be used to search for warts in the bladder and the
urethra.

COMPLICATIONS IF THE ILLNESS IS NOT TREATED
»
Without treatment ,some warts may disappear on their own but ,it is very frequent
for them to recur and they may also grow significantly.
»
The treatment tries to eliminate the warts and in this way the virus, although
some of them may persist, or recur (that is to say reappear), this last situation is
related to stress.
The importance of its diagnosis and treatment, apart from eliminating discomfort,
is to reduce its capacity of becoming malignant, namely, this is a virus that can
cause cervical cancer , as well as penile cancer .This possibility increases
when we have also had genital herpes (another sexually transmitted disease ).
»
»
This is why when we go to the gynecologist it is a good idea to tell them that we
have had genital warts, even if they have healed.

HOW TO AVOID INFECTING ANOTHER PERSON ?
To help to avoid spreading the warts to other areas of the body or to other people:
»
Do not have sex if you know or suspect that you have the illness.
»
In the case of sexual contact, use latex condoms. At least this way, the risk of
infection will decrease.
But it has to be taken into account that there is a real risk of infecting or being
infected with the illness.
»
Keep the genital area clean and dry .You can use a hair dryer to keep the area
dry.
COMBATIMOS TODAS LAS ENFERMEDADES, INCLUIDA LA INJUSTICIA
HOW TO AVOID INFECTING ANOTHER PERSON ?
»
Don't scratch your warts.
»
Do not have sex until the warts are completely healed.
»
Wash your hands thouroughly after touching a wart infected area.
